The basis for the CIP cleaning process is an optimized interaction of the factors mechanics, time and chemistry. Cleaning agents and rinsing solutions are applied to the surfaces of the plant components via a spray head integrated into the equipment. The movement of the spray head ensures that the cleaning solutions completely wet all surfaces and thus clean them.
